Get Creative in the Kitchen with Sweet Paprika Crushed Recipes

Sweet paprika is a popular spice used in a variety of dishes in different cuisines. It is mild in taste and adds a beautiful color to the food. Paprika is made by grinding dried sweet peppers, and it is a staple ingredient in Hungarian cuisine.

If you’ve ever seen a recipe that called for paprika, it was most likely referring to sweet paprika. However, if the recipe calls for smoked paprika, it will have a smoky taste that is not present in sweet paprika.

Sweet paprika crushed recipes can range from savory dishes to sweet treats. Here are some ideas to get your creative juices flowing.

1. Roasted chicken with sweet paprika

Marinate chicken thighs in a mixture of sweet paprika, garlic, lemon juice, and olive oil. Roast them in the oven until cooked through and crispy on the outside. This dish is easy to make and delicious, perfect for a weeknight dinner.

2. Paprika-spiced sweet potato fries

Sweet potato fries are a healthier alternative to regular fries, and they taste amazing with a sprinkle of sweet paprika. Slice sweet potatoes into thin strips and toss them with olive oil, sweet paprika, and salt. Bake them in the oven until crispy, and serve them with your favorite dipping sauce.

3. Paprika deviled eggs

Deviled eggs are a classic appetizer that can be made with a twist. Add some sweet paprika to the filling for a smoky, spicy flavor. Garnish with a sprinkle of paprika for an extra pop of color.

4. Hungarian goulash

Goulash is a hearty stew that originated in Hungary. It is made with chunks of beef, onions, paprika, and other spices. Serve it over noodles or potatoes for a delicious and filling meal.

5. Paprika-spiced popcorn

Sprinkle sweet paprika over freshly popped popcorn for a tasty snack. You can also add other spices like garlic powder, cumin, or chili powder for a more complex flavor.

6. Paprika roasted vegetables

Roasting vegetables brings out their natural sweetness, and adding paprika to the mix gives them a savory, smoky flavor. Toss your favorite veggies like carrots, broccoli, and bell peppers with olive oil and paprika. Roast in the oven until tender and delicious.
